Ram Rajbhar to oversee BSP poll campaign in Delhi
LUCKNOW: State BSP president Ram Achal Rajbhar has been appointed party in-charge of poll-bound Delhi. Rajbhar is also party in-charge in Uttarakhand. Delhi is expected to go for Assembly elections by the year-end. Sources said Ram Chandra Tyagi,who was looking after the party affairs in Delhi,has been shifted to Jharkhand. Rajbhar said he was called by party chief Mayawati in Delhi on August 10 and given the new responsibility.
Woman,3 children burnt to death
LUCKNOW: A woman and her three children were burnt to death at their house in Deorias Khurkhundu locality Monday morning. Police said Vimla Devi (30) and children Kinjal (5),Dharam (3) and Dhela (six months) were sleeping when the house caught fire. Police suspect an earthen lamp kept in the house caused the fire. Vimlas husband,Dhananjay Thakur,suffered over 80 per cent burn injuries and is admitted at BR Medical College,Gorakhpur.
10-year-old raped
in Kakori
LUCKNOW: A 10-year-old girl was allegedly raped in Kakori police station area of Lucknow. According to the police,the girl had gone to graze her cattle in an orchard near her village on Sunday evening when she was raped by an unidentified person,whom she could not identify. The victims mother lodged a complaint with the police on Monday morning.
Jeweller shot by
bike-borne men
LUCKNOW: Two unidentified motorcycle-borne assailants shot a jeweller in Sarojini Nagar area Monday night. According to the police,Susheel Yadav (35) was about to return to home after closing his shop around 9.15 pm when,according to the people present there,two unidentified persons came on a motorcycle,fired at him and ran away.
Crude bomb hurled
at constables
LUCKNOW: Two motorcycle-borne men allegedly hurled a crude bomb,injuring two police constables and a home guard patrolling in Naka police station area,Monday. Police said constables Sheshnath Tiwari,Jaiprakash Saroj and Sumit Kumar,head constable Satyendra Kumar Tripathi and home guard Ranvijay Singh were at Vijay Nagar when two men threw a crude bomb. Sub-Inspector Sri Ram said an FIR has been lodged against unidentified persons for attempt to murder. ENS
